NISSAN FRONTIER 2017 D23 / 3.G Owners Manual Bumper towing
The Genuine NISSAN step bumper has provi-
sions to install a trailer hitch ball and is designed
to tow trailers of a maximum weight of 3,500 lb
(1,588 kg).

NISSAN FRONTIER 2017 D23 / 3.G Owners Manual Sway control device
Sudden maneuvers, wind gusts, and buffeting
caused by other vehicles can affect trailer han-
dling. Sway control devices may be used to help
